What Is TUDCA?

TUDCA is a water-soluble bile acid naturally produced in small amounts in the body. It plays a crucial role in digestion, liver function, and cellular health. Historically, TUDCA was sourced from bear bile in traditional medicine, but modern supplements are ethically synthesized without the use of animal-derived bile.

TUDCA is formed through gut microbial metabolism. Bile salts released into the intestine are converted into ursodeoxycholic acid (UDCA), which binds with taurine to form TUDCA. While most bile acids are recycled, factors like poor diet, liver dysfunction, and certain medications can impair this process, making supplementation beneficial.

What Does TUDCA Do in the Body?

TUDCA plays a key role in bile production and digestion, helping:

  • Absorb fat-soluble vitamins (A, D, E, and K).
  • Break down fats and cholesterol.
  • Maintain gut microbiome balance.
  • Support bile flow and detoxification.

Since most bile acids are recycled, a sluggish liver or gallbladder can hinder this process. TUDCA supplementation may improve bile flow, digestion, and liver function, especially when combined with ox bile and digestive enzymes.

Difference Between UDCA & TUDCA

UDCA (ursodeoxycholic acid) is a precursor to TUDCA. When UDCA is metabolized in the intestines, it binds with taurine to form TUDCA. While both compounds have therapeutic benefits, TUDCA has superior bioavailability and protective effects on the liver, mitochondria, and nervous system.

Top 10 Health Benefits of TUDCA

  1. Brain Health – Supports cognition, memory, and mitochondrial function.
  2. Insulin Sensitivity – Helps regulate blood sugar levels and pancreatic function.
  3. Mitochondrial & Cellular Support – Reduces oxidative stress and prevents premature cell death.
  4. DNA Protection – Minimizes oxidative damage and promotes cellular stability.
  5. Liver Health – Supports detoxification and may reduce liver enzyme levels.
  6. Gut Microbiome Balance – Enhances gut integrity and reduces the risk of leaky gut.
  7. Kidney Protection – Helps protect kidney function and reduce inflammation.
  8. Immune System Support – Modulates immune response and may combat pathogens.
  9. Eye Health – Research suggests TUDCA protects eye cells and improves vision.
  10. Bile Flow Enhancement – Increases bile production by up to 250%, aiding digestion and cholesterol metabolism.

TUDCA Supplementation

  • Dosage: 250-1500 mg/day, best taken with meals.
  • Side Effects: Well-tolerated, but high doses may cause mild digestive upset.
  • Precautions: Not recommended for pregnant/nursing women without medical supervision.
